Creating and Editing SVG

To get started creating and viewing Scalable Vector Graphics images, you need two types of tools—something to create SVG with and something that allows you to view SVG onscreen.

You can, when you understand SVG syntax, create SVG documents or images with a text editor. An alternative way to produce SVG images, and perhaps the one you will initially find more convenient, is to use a vector graphics drawing package capable of handling SVG. Throughout this book, I use hand coding because that technique helps me bring out the techniques or points I want you to understand and that help you build up a range of knowledge and skills in SVG.
